1. In a private school the probability of a student being a girl is 58%? Show all work. A) What is the probability of obtaining 2 girls in a random sample of 8 kids? B) What is the probability of obtaining 2 girls or less in a random sample of 8 kids? C) What is the probability of at least 3 girls in a random sample of 8 kids? D) What is the expected amount of girls you would obtain in a random sample of 8 kids? E) What is the standard deviation of girls you would obtain in random sample of 8 kids? F) Is it unusual to have 2 girls in a random sample of 8 kids? 7 girls? G) What type of distribution is described in the preceding questions?
Explanation / Answer
p = 0.58
n = 8
P(X = x) = 8Cx * 0.58x * (1 - 0.58)8-x
a) P(X = 2) = 8C2 * 0.582 * 0.426
= 0.0517
b) P(X < 2) = P(X = 0) + P(X = 1) + P(X = 2)
= 8C0 * 0.580 * 0.428 + 8C1 * 0.581 * 0.427 + 8C2 * 0.582 * 0.426
= 0.0634
c) P(X > 3) = 1 - P(X < 2)
= 1 - 0.0634
= 0.9366
d) E(X) = n * p = 8 * 0.58 = 4.64 or 5 (approx)
e) standard deviatio = sqrt(n * p * (1 - p))
= sqrt(8 * 0.58 * 0.42)
= 1.4 or 1 (approx.)
f) P(X = 2) = 8C2 * 0.582 * 0.426 = 0.0517
Since, the probability is not less than 0.05, this is not unusual.
g) type of distribution is binomial distribution
